Water and Sewerage Schemes.

Dáil Éireann Debate, Tuesday - 9 November 2004

Tuesday, 9 November 2004

Ceisteanna (309, 310)

Pádraic McCormack

Ceist:

370 Mr. McCormack asked the Minister for the Environment, Heritage and Local Government his plans for the upgrading of the sewerage system in Oughterard, County Galway;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[28239/04]

Amharc ar fhreagra

Noel Grealish

Ceist:

385 Mr. Grealish asked the Minister for the Environment, Heritage and Local Government the situation with regard to the upgrades for sewage plants (details supplied) due to the threat of pollution to Lough Corrib from the existing sewage plants; the timescale for the completion of these projects;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[27880/04]

Amharc ar fhreagra

Freagraí scríofa

I propose to take Questions Nos. 370 and 385 together.

The Oughterard sewerage scheme is included in my Department's water services investment programme 2004-2006 and is to commence construction in 2005. My Department is awaiting the submission by Galway County Council of a preliminary report for the scheme. The Headford sewerage scheme has also been approved for construction in the programme and my Department is awaiting submission of Galway County Council's tender recommendation for this scheme. I understand that Galway County Council is progressing the Clonbur sewerage scheme under the small public schemes measure of the devolved rural water programme.
